About Jacques Steyn
Jacques Steyn is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Biomedical Engineering, Media Technology, Mechanical Engineering and Information Systems, having authored 30 papers that have together received 358 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Advanced MEMS and NEMS Technologies (11 papers), ICT Impact and Policies (5 papers), ICT in Developing Communities (4 papers), Music and Audio Processing (4 papers), Music Technology and Sound Studies (3 papers), Digital Platforms and Economics (3 papers), Microfluidic and Capillary Electrophoresis Applications (3 papers) and Innovative Approaches in Technology and Social Development (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Biomedical Engineering (179 citations), Business and International Management (7 citations), Media Technology (28 citations), Electrical and Electronic Engineering (155 citations) and Management of Technology and Innovation (15 citations). Jacques Steyn has collaborated with scholars based in United States, South Africa and Brazil. Frequent co-authors include Nesbitt W. Hagood, David C. Roberts, Martin A. Schmidt, Onnik Yaglioglu, S.M. Spearing, Hanqing Li, Kevin T. Turner, Graeme Johanson, Kenneth Breuer and Laxman Saggere.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Microelectromechanical Systems, Sensors and Actuators A Physical, International Journal of Pressure Vessels and Piping, The Electronic Journal of Information Systems in Developing Countries and Proceedings of SPIE, the International Society for Optical Engineering/Proceedings of SPIE.
